Output 5329eea26ee9e2cc7835f9a7014bfbb102baf17ada8c624659a06cb0dce4a7e1:56

value
702563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bafe23d5c9bc947310864ed14053db8453ba7109 OP_EQUAL
address
3Jjk4BNbPjQN25Recj7qzeZCf7MBGrzYtn
transaction
5329eea26ee9e2cc7835f9a7014bfbb102baf17ada8c624659a06cb0dce4a7e1
spent
true